Blueberry, Lemon and Raw Sugar Country: EthiopiaRegion: Sidamo, Bensa, ShantaweneElevation: 2,100 maslVarieties: JARC 74167Processing: NaturalSourced Through: Utopia Coffee --- Lunke Zegeye Dayechew enforces strict quality control measures at his farm, where redcherries are carefully sorted upon arrival to remove immature and over-ripened ones before pulping.  The cherries are pulped within six hours of harvesting and dried on specialraised African beds to ensure even airflow for optimal drying. To prevent mould andfermentation, the cherries are regularly turned during drying. Once properly dried, theouter skin and flesh are mechanically removed, and the green coffee is allowed to "rest" before being exported. The natural forests in the area are not just a scenic backdrop, but a vital local food source. They particularly provide the Ventricosum plant, also known as 'Enset’ or ‘false banana,' which is abundant in the Sidama region.
